集群、分布式、k8s


刚接触后端对这些概念比较模糊,特此记载

概念

集群:同一个服务将其部署到多个服务器上,使用负载均衡,反向代理的形式达到并行处理的目的
分布式:分布式与微服务类似,具体细节还不是很清楚,但是两者都是将一个服务拆分成很小很小的服务,将不同的服务部署到不同的服务器上

微服务不一定在不同的服务器上,微服务更加的强调这个概念

k8s:k8s就是一个k8s集群系统,达到调度、分配的目的,具有一个Master节点和许多的下属Node节点,内部含有容器。Master节点处理service、调度等功能,分配给下属Node节点

集群和分布式

对于高并行的服务处理场景,集群可以起到一定的优势,但是服务数量达到一定量后,继续增加服务器在性能上的提升就不是那么大了,而微服务的概念就是为了解决此类问题而诞生的。将服务拆分成许多不同的服务,比如一个商城系统分为后台管理系统和订单系统等,如果某天搞活动势必会造成订单系统的并发量增加,此时可以针对订单系统进行节点的增加等差异化处理。


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M